SB 209 IN

Historic sites.

IN · session 2024 · Senate · bill

A state bill is a proposed law in a state legislature — separate from the U.S. Congress. Learn more →

Introduced Jan 9, 2024

Latest action (Jan 22, 2024) Committee report: amend do pass adopted; reassigned to Committee on Appropriations

Summary

Establishes the division of historic sites (division) in the department of natural resources. Transfers management of historic sites from the Indiana state museum and historic sites corporation to the division. Makes an appropriation.
